I you are strangling yourself wouldn't the normal body reflex be to stop with the pain of breaking the bones in your neck as you are tightening the noose?
Here;s the bone in question, often broken in manual or ligature strangulation, or from the drop and the noose pulling on the neck. Tightening the noose is usually a formality which helps align it to dislocate the vertebrae in the neck, perhaps ensuring a swift demise, but that force comes from a drop of the condemned's body from a height with a sudden stop at the end. Otherwise, the result is asphyxiation, which takes a little longer before the (unwilling victim) stops struggling.
